Fleetwood Town’s Former Players Association (FPA) held another successful meeting on Thursday morning as over 35 members turned up to the monthly catch-up.

The group turned up to the club’s training complex for the normal time of 10am and made a well-needed brew, with the temperatures still near freezing outside.

FPA Secretary, Phil Brown, took the stage in front of the group and announced the monthly birthdays as well as other notices that the players may have needed to know for the next four weeks, whilst telling a few jokes as well.

One of the former players in Roy Whitehouse was supposed to give a speech to the group, listing off key details about his career from start to end, but he, unfortunately, didn’t make it to the meeting as he is currently in isolation due to Covid-19 – get well soon, Roy!

The FPA would like to thank everyone who attended the meeting and wanted to say that they look forward to seeing you at Poolfoot Farm once again on Thursday 3 February at 10am.
